Output 51be15c4ebab04dbcde95c43274541970a878df2676efb0f4128a864673aedaf:6

value
9182628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d7f7df0e8f32256023703473ca2ee4619c8e57d OP_EQUAL
address
3JxzN6XqFW8LLzZUGnGzfgLEK2EooU3fh7
transaction
51be15c4ebab04dbcde95c43274541970a878df2676efb0f4128a864673aedaf
spent
true